Written with the same masterful
prose and clarity of vision that made The Alchemist an international
phenomenon, The Fifth Mountain is Paulo Coelho's inspiring story
of the Biblical prophet Elijah. In the ninth century B.C., the Phoenician
princess Jezebel orders the execution of all the prophets who refuse to
worship the pagan god Baal. Commanded by an angel of God to flee Israel,
Elijah seeks safety in the land of Zarephath, where he unexpectedly finds
true love with a young widow. But this new-found rapture is to be cut
short, and Elijah sees all of his hopes and dreams irrevocably erased
as he is swept into a whirlwind of events that threaten his very existence.
In what is truly a literary milestone, Coelho gives a quietly moving account
of a man touched by the hand of God who must triumph over his frustrations
in a soul-shattering trial of faith.
Brazilian author Paolo Coelho is one of the most popular writers in the world. His books, led by The Alchemist, have sold twenty-one million copies in seventy-four countries and have been translated into thirty-four languages. His novels The Valkyries and By the River Piedra I Sat Down were nominated for the International IMPAC Dublin Literary Award in 1997 and 1998 respectively. Paolo Coelho lives in Rio de Janeiro. |
